服务器测评网
我们一直在努力

虚拟机kali渗透测试如何快速上手?

虚拟机技术为网络安全研究和渗透测试提供了安全可控的实验环境,其中Kali Linux作为专业的渗透测试操作系统,凭借其集成的丰富工具集和强大的功能,成为安全从业者和爱好者的首选平台,本文将围绕虚拟机中的Kali Linux,从环境搭建、核心工具应用、渗透测试流程及安全实践等方面进行详细阐述。

虚拟机kali渗透测试如何快速上手?

虚拟机环境搭建:安全实验的基础

在使用Kali Linux进行渗透测试前,首先需要搭建稳定的虚拟机环境,推荐使用VMware Workstation或VirtualBox等主流虚拟化软件,它们对Kali Linux的支持完善,且具备快照、克隆等实用功能,安装过程中,建议分配至少2GB内存、20GB硬盘空间,并启用“硬件虚拟化”以提升性能,为模拟真实网络场景,可配置网络模式为“桥接模式”或“NAT模式”,前者使虚拟机与宿主机处于同一局域网,后者则通过宿主机进行网络地址转换,安装增强工具(VMware Tools或VirtualBox Guest Additions)能实现文件拖拽、分辨率自适应等便捷功能,提升实验效率。

Kali Linux核心工具:渗透测试的“兵器库”

Kali Linux预装了超过600款安全工具,涵盖了信息收集、漏洞分析、渗透攻击、密码破解等多个渗透测试环节,在信息收集阶段,Nmap是端口扫描和主机探测的利器,通过nmap -sS -O target_ip可快速识别目标主机的开放端口及操作系统类型;Maltego则用于关联分析目标的社会化媒体、域名等信息,绘制信息图谱,漏洞扫描方面,OpenVAS提供全面的漏洞扫描服务,而Nikto专注于Web服务器漏洞检测,能识别隐藏的脆弱配置,在渗透攻击阶段,Metasploit Framework(MSF)是功能强大的渗透平台,集成了漏洞利用、载荷生成和后渗透控制模块,通过msfconsole命令即可启动交互式控制台,例如利用exploit/windows/smb/ms17_010_eternalblue模块针对SMB漏洞进行攻击测试,密码破解工具如John the Ripper、Hashcat支持多种哈希算法破解,Hydra则适用于在线服务的暴力破解。

虚拟机kali渗透测试如何快速上手?

渗透测试流程:规范化的实战演练

规范的渗透测试流程通常包括准备、扫描、攻击、报告四个阶段,准备阶段需明确测试目标、范围及法律合规性,收集目标的基础信息,如域名、IP段、业务系统等,扫描阶段通过Nmap、Nessus等工具进行主机发现、端口扫描和漏洞识别,生成详细的风险清单,攻击阶段基于扫描结果,利用Metasploit等工具尝试漏洞利用,获取目标系统的访问权限,随后进行权限提升(如利用Windows提权漏洞或Linux SUID提权)、横向移动(使用Mimikatz抓取密码、WMI进行远程控制)和持久化控制(创建后门账户、计划任务),在报告阶段需整理测试过程、漏洞详情及修复建议,形成书面报告提交给客户。

安全实践与法律边界:坚守技术伦理

尽管Kali Linux功能强大,但使用时必须严格遵守法律法规和职业道德,渗透测试仅可在授权范围内进行,未经授权的网络攻击属于违法行为,实验环境应尽量使用独立的虚拟网络,避免对公共网络造成影响,Kali Linux默认使用root用户登录,存在较高安全风险,建议在非必要情况下切换到普通用户,并通过sudo命令执行特权操作,定期更新系统工具(apt update && apt upgrade)和禁用不必要的服务,可减少环境自身的安全漏洞。

虚拟机kali渗透测试如何快速上手?

虚拟机中的Kali Linux为网络安全学习和实践提供了理想平台,通过合理的环境配置、工具应用和流程规范,能够有效提升渗透测试技能,但技术本身是双刃剑,唯有坚守法律底线和伦理准则,才能真正发挥其在网络安全防护中的积极作用,为构建安全可信的网络环境贡献力量。

赞(0)
未经允许不得转载:好主机测评网 » 虚拟机kali渗透测试如何快速上手?